The purpose of isothermal packaging is preserving the temperature within, maintaining the cold chain and properly transporting all kinds of food, biological products, chemicals, medicines and even works of art.
To ensure that these packages fulfil their function, it is necessary to use specific technical foams that act as a thermal insulator and have other important properties, which are detailed below.

Insulators for isothermal containers
The foams that are available to you from ZFoam to be used in isothermal containers are designed to cover all sides of the box, including the lid and the base.
They have a great thermal insulation capacity, since they have very low thermal conductivity (λ) and, in addition, they are suitable for direct contact with food itself. That is why our foams comply with European regulation EU 10/2011 and the American FDA (Food and Drug Administration) guidelines.
Delving a little deeper into the properties that make these foams suitable for food use, we can highlight their high purity (no VOCs, to avoid the release of substances that may contaminate food), while their easy-clean maintenance and their lightweight structure facilitates their assembly and disassembly inside the box, in addition to making transportation easier.
